Army chief urges revival of Afghan peace process

Urging  the need for revival of the reconciliation process in Afghanistan, Chief of Army Staff (COAS) Gen Raheel Sharif said that, “peace and reconciliation are of vital importance for a larger settlement of issues in the country amid the hurdles it faces.”

Addressing participants of the Asia Security Conference in Munich on Tuesday, he said perpetual instability in Afgh­anistan had telling affects on the region.

The ISPR director general tweeted that the COAS highlighted the effects of the instability in Afghanistan and said the socio-economic conditions in Pakistan were being deeply affected, more so, when the country was opening up economic opportunities in the region.

He called for practical steps for managing the Pakis­tan-Afghan borders, especially for gainful conclusion of the operation Zarb-i-Azb.

He said that peaceful Afgh­a­n­istan could open regional connectivity and share the benefits of the China-Pakistan Eco­no­mic Corridor. Pakistan wou­ld be able to address extremism once socio-economic development took roots, he said.
